Luncheon buffet 1001 NE Green Oaks Arlington 817 461-7656 Italian $-$$ Mezza Mediterranean Mezza translates as "spread of food." It is a family style of dining with small portions of many foods for all to sample. Several vegetarian choices in this elegant restaurant served as "Mezza" and ordered separately. Manager grows some food served in greenhouse on property and in his yard at home. Definitely vegetarian-friendly management. 1015 Cedarland Randol Mill Arlington 817 794-0393 Mediterranean $$-$$$ Mijo's Mijo's has changed. This vegetarian-friendly spot is not open on Sundays. 3400 Denton Hwy Haltom City 817 222-9020 Mexican $-$$ Disclaimer: Remarks are only the opinions of the reviewer. We ask questions but have accepted the restaurant staffs answers as accurate. We suggest you verify lard, eggs, fish sauce, and the like before you order because information we were given could be mistaken. Also, be aware that most grilled items share the grill with meat and are meat contaminated.
